Windows Embedded 8.1 Industry Pro is a specialized version of Windows 8.1 designed for commercial devices like ATMs, digital signage, and medical equipment . While it shares the core Windows 8.1 Pro kernel, it includes "lockdown" features like USB and write filters to ensure device security and stability. The "Industry" designation implies unique capabilities not found in standard editions. These include "Lockdown" features like Unified Write Filter (UWF), which prevents permanent changes to the disk, and Keyboard Filter, which restricts specific key combinations. These tools ensure that a device remains in its intended state, regardless of user interaction.
